Earth Day Essay Challenge, April 16

MONTPELIER – The Vermont Attorney General’s Office is holding an Earth Day Essay Challenge for fourth-, fifth-, and sixth-graders all around Vermont. The submission deadline is April 16. Essays can be submitted electronically to the attorney general’s office by email to [email protected]. Include the name of the school or indicate homeschooling, grade, and teacher in the email. Essays should be no more than 500 words. Attach the essay to the email as a Word or PDF document. Information on suggested essay topics can be found on the attorney general’s website.

Essays may be submitted by mail if necessary. The mailing address is:​​​​​​ Vermont Attorney General’s Office, Attn: Environmental Protection Unit, 109 State Street, Montpelier, 05609.

All essays will be posted on the Attorney General Office’s public website unless a participant indicates they do not wish to have their essay posted. Essays will be posted on or around Earth Day.
